Buying Guide for the Best Cordless Water Flossers

When picking a cordless water flosser, it's important to consider how, where, and how often you'll use it. Cordless designs offer flexibility and are great for travel or small bathrooms, but there are a few key specs that can vary a lot between models. Understanding these core features will help you choose a flosser that fits your dental care routine and lifestyle.
Water Reservoir CapacityThe water reservoir is the part that holds the water used for flossing. A larger capacity means you can floss for longer without needing to refill, while a smaller one makes the device lighter and more compact. Reservoir capacities are often measured in milliliters (ml) or ounces. Small reservoirs (under 200ml) are good for quick sessions or travel, while larger ones (200ml and above) allow for a more thorough clean at home. If you often need a deep clean or dislike refills mid-use, pick one with a bigger tank. If portability matters more, a smaller tank may be preferable.
Battery Life and ChargingThis spec refers to how long the device runs on a single charge and how it’s recharged. Cordless water flossers may use built-in rechargeable batteries or replaceable ones. Battery life is usually listed in days or number of uses per charge. Shorter battery life (a few days) is fine for home use and frequent chargers, but for travelers or those who forget to charge, look for models offering weeks of use per charge. Also pay attention to charging methods—USB charging is often more convenient, especially for travel.
Water Pressure SettingsThis tells you how strong the water jets can be. Many flossers have multiple pressure settings, from gentle to strong. Lower pressure is good for sensitive gums or first-time users, while higher settings provide a deeper, more powerful clean. Divide settings into gentle, standard, and high pressure. If you have sensitive gums or dental work (like braces), you might prefer a device with gentle options. If you need a strong, invigorating clean, choose a model with higher pressure capabilities.
Size and WeightCordless flossers vary in size and weight, affecting how easy they are to handle and pack. Lighter, more compact models are easier to use for kids, those with less hand strength, or travelers. Bigger, heavier models may be better for those who don't need to travel with the device and want a more solid grip. Think about where you'll use the flosser most—if in one bathroom, size matters less, but for portability, smaller is better.
Nozzle Types and RotatabilityNozzles are the tips that direct the water stream. Some devices offer multiple types, such as standard, orthodontic, or periodontal tips, and some allow you to rotate the nozzle for better reach. More nozzle options provide flexibility for different dental needs (braces, implants, etc.), and rotatable tips help reach all areas of the mouth. If you have specific dental needs, look for models that support those tips; if you just want basic cleaning, a standard rotatable tip is usually enough.
Waterproof RatingThe waterproof rating (often listed as IPX7 or similar) shows how water-resistant the device is. High ratings mean you can safely rinse the device or use it in the shower without worry. If you plan to use your flosser in the bathroom where it might get wet or want to clean it under running water, pick one with a higher waterproof rating. For strictly dry use, any basic rating is usually sufficient.
